  • Wow. It is so pretty! Wonderful views that blow you away. There are signs that show what mountains are named what and a few of the cities you can see in between as well. The walk has been fixed and it is only very short. The forestry is beautiful and lush. I recommend taking the walk from the back to front so you don’t have to go up so many steps. Plenty of picnic tables and seating spaces so you can bring packed food and eat while looking out at the views. There are some photo-worthy views that you could post on Insta and many other things you could do. There is a toilet box and barbecue amenities too.
  • Beautiful views of the Glass House Mountains and worth a quick stop off for some photos from the lookout tower. There’s a few information boards to compliment the views and identify the different peaks. No drones or dogs permitted at the lookout unfortunately. Lots of parking available, toilet facilities nearby, and the best views are from the top of the lookout tower, which is adjacent to the car park.
